O Workflow de 3 Ferramentas que Deixa Você Codando Sem Travar nos Limites de IA

Kenzo Fujimoto | | 8 min
Três ferramentas de IA conectadas em um pipeline de desenvolvimento

Você estava no meio de uma feature, Claude Code rodando, e a mensagem aparece: limite de uso atingido. Ou você espera 5 horas, ou muda de abordagem.

A maioria para. Alguns descobriram que o problema não é a quantidade de IA — é onde ela vai.

O que está acontecendo

O canal Wanderloots publicou um tutorial documentando um workflow híbrido de três ferramentas para desenvolvimento com IA. A ideia: Gemini 3 Pro para planejar, Claude Code para construir, Testsprite para testar.

O projeto era adicionar autenticação a um RSS reader — um leitor de feeds que agrega artigos de diferentes sites em um só lugar. A feature envolve arquitetura, implementação e validação. Três fases com perfis de uso completamente diferentes.

O Gemini 3 Pro é gratuito e muito bom em planejamento. Ele não vai superar o Claude Sonnet na geração de código, mas vai montar um plano de implementação detalhado sem custar nada. O Claude Code — que usa Sonnet ou Opus internamente — concentra seu uso na fase de geração, onde a qualidade importa. O Testsprite entra como agente de testes automatizados conectado via MCP (Model Context Protocol — o padrão aberto da Anthropic que permite ferramentas externas se comunicarem com modelos de IA).

Por que você deveria prestar atenção

Os limites do Claude Code existem em duas camadas: o limite de 5 horas e o limite semanal. Se você usa o Claude Code como usa o GitHub Copilot — sempre ativo, para tudo — vai esbarrar neles antes do esperado.

O problema não é a quantidade de IA. É onde você gasta os créditos.

Planejar uma arquitetura com o Claude Code é desperdício. O modelo gera um bom plano, mas consome tokens que seriam mais bem gastos escrevendo código. O Gemini processa contexto longo, é gratuito para a maioria dos usos, e é mais que suficiente para a fase de planejamento.

Testes automatizados são outro ponto crítico. Escrever casos de teste consome tempo e créditos. Rodar o Testsprite via MCP significa testar o que o Claude Code acabou de construir sem precisar escrever nada manualmente. E sem gastar os créditos do Claude nisso.

Como aplicar isso amanhã

Você não precisa do Antigravity IDE — o editor usado no tutorial — para replicar esse workflow. O que você precisa:

Gemini: use via Google AI Studio ou diretamente em gemini.google.com. Para planejamento, cole a descrição da feature e peça um plano detalhado de implementação.

Claude Code: instale com npm install -g @anthropic-ai/claude-code. Use o plano do Gemini como contexto de entrada. Com uma visão clara do que construir, o Claude Code pula direto para a execução.

MCP de testes: o Testsprite é uma opção paga. Para quem quer algo gratuito, o Playwright MCP automatiza testes de browser e cobre a maioria dos casos de uso. Instale como servidor MCP dentro do Claude Code.

O workflow em cinco fases:

Fase 1 — Planejamento com Gemini: descreva a feature, a stack atual e o que você quer alcançar. Peça um plano com arquitetura, arquivos a criar ou modificar, ordem de implementação e dependências. Salve esse plano.

Fase 2 — Execução com Claude Code: cole o plano como contexto inicial. O Claude Code não precisa “descobrir” a arquitetura sozinho — ele executa o que foi especificado.

Fase 3 — Testes via MCP: conecte o servidor de testes ao Claude Code e rode os testes gerados automaticamente contra o que foi construído.

Fase 4 — Debug: os testes retornam problemas específicos com localização exata. O Claude Code recebe o relatório e corrige.

Fase 5 — Verificação: re-rode os testes para confirmar que o fix não introduziu regressões.

Vibe Coding: construindo na prática

Dois caminhos para adicionar autenticação a um app existente.

Abordagem 1: Tudo no Claude Code

Prompt único para Claude Code — auth completa
Preciso adicionar autenticação ao meu app [DESCRIÇÃO DO APP]. Stack atual: [LISTAR STACK] Requisitos: - Login com email e senha - Sessões persistentes com JWT - Proteção de rotas autenticadas Crie o sistema completo: schema do banco, endpoints da API, middleware de proteção e integração no frontend.

Funciona para features pequenas. Em projetos maiores, o planejamento e a implementação consomem tokens do Claude Code juntos. Você vai atingir o limite antes de terminar.

Abordagem 2: Workflow de 3 ferramentas

Fase 1 — Prompt para o Gemini (planejamento)
Sou desenvolvedor trabalhando em [DESCRIÇÃO DO APP] com stack [LISTAR STACK]. Preciso adicionar um sistema de autenticação com: - Login e logout com email e senha - Sessões persistentes com JWT (JSON Web Token — token criptografado que autentica sessões) - Proteção de rotas que exigem login Me dê um plano de implementação detalhado com: 1. Arquitetura da solução 2. Arquivos a criar e modificar (com caminho completo) 3. Ordem de implementação 4. Dependências a instalar 5. Pontos de atenção de segurança
Fase 2 — Prompt para Claude Code (execução)
Tenho o seguinte plano de implementação para um sistema de autenticação: [COLAR O PLANO DO GEMINI AQUI] Execute o plano exatamente como especificado, seguindo a ordem definida.
Fase 3 — Testes via MCP (Playwright ou Testsprite)
# Com Playwright MCP instalado: Teste o seguinte fluxo de autenticação: 1. Acesse /login e faça login com email test@test.com e senha válida 2. Confirme o redirect para /dashboard após login bem-sucedido 3. Acesse /dashboard sem estar logado e confirme o redirect para /login 4. Faça logout e confirme que a sessão foi encerrada 5. Relate qualquer falha com o elemento HTML exato e a URL onde ocorreu

Comparativo de eficiência

AbordagemTokensCustoQualidadeTempo
Tudo no Claude Code~45k$2.2535min
Workflow de 3 ferramentas~12k (Claude)$0.6055min

O workflow de 3 ferramentas usa cerca de 73% menos tokens do Claude Code. É mais lento em tempo total, mas a diferença entre terminar a feature hoje e esbarrar no limite na metade do caminho.

Glossário

  • MCP (Model Context Protocol): padrão aberto criado pela Anthropic que define como modelos de IA se comunicam com ferramentas externas. É o que permite o Claude Code usar Playwright, GitHub e outros serviços diretamente.
  • Vibe coding: abordagem de desenvolvimento onde você descreve o que quer em linguagem natural e o modelo de IA gera o código. O foco vai para a especificação, não para a digitação.
  • IDE (Integrated Development Environment): ambiente onde você escreve código, com editor, terminal e ferramentas integradas. VS Code, Cursor e Antigravity são exemplos.
  • RSS reader: aplicativo que agrega artigos de diferentes blogs e sites em um só lugar, organizados por feed.
  • Agente de IA: modelo de linguagem com capacidade de usar ferramentas externas e tomar ações autônomas — diferente de um modelo que só responde perguntas.
  • JWT (JSON Web Token): token criptografado usado para autenticar sessões de usuário sem armazenar estado no servidor.

Sua próxima ação

Na próxima feature do seu projeto, divida o trabalho em fases antes de abrir o Claude Code. Use o Gemini para montar o plano (gratuito, sem limite prático), depois passe o plano para o Claude Code executar. Se você ainda não tem um MCP de testes configurado, o Playwright MCP é gratuito e cobre a maioria dos casos — instale e use na fase de validação. Seus tokens do Claude vão durar semanas em vez de dias.


Fontes

Compartilhar no LinkedIn

Posts relacionados